One way to get your milk without all the carbs is to mix 1/2 cup of heavy cream (also known as whipping cream) with 1/2 cup water. You get milk for about 3 grams of carb per cup.
I do have to wonder about a hidden intolerance or allergy to milk, though, since you're craving it so strongly. Many people crave the very things that they should be avoiding because their bodies can't handle it.
While the glycemic value of milk may be low, it's the carbs that matter for now (at least if you're following Atkins), so I wouldn't advise you to start drinking a liter of milk a day at this point.
